Alternative implementation techniques for Web text visualization
We present an approach for building text visualizations that avoids using plug-ins or clients based on languages like Java. Instead we propose to make the search engine application more aware of the visualization process and use the Web browser standard features to do the rendering work. We demonstrate the ideas with a text visualization metaphor implementation that is part of a search engine.
